Pietro Antonio Magatti

Pietro Antonio Magatti (1691–1767) was a painter.

Also recorded as Pietro Magatti.

Contents

Overview

Born at Varese in 1691, died at Varese in 1767.

In detail

Giovanni Battista Tiepolo is recorded as an influence.

Places of work recorded in the authority are Palazzo Dugnani.

Works named in the authority record are Madonna with the Child and Saint Francis.

Work by Pietro Antonio Magatti is recorded in the collections of Städel Museum and Philadelphia Museum of Art.

Distinctions recorded are Order of the Golden Spur.
